Herndon, Virginia vs. Chapel Hill, North Carolina

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Chapel Hill, North Carolina is 20.1% cheaper than Herndon, Virginia.

You would need a salary of $97,986 in Chapel Hill, North Carolina to maintain the standard of living you have in Herndon, Virginia.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Chapel Hill, North Carolina is cheaper than Herndon, Virginia
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
